										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img decoding="async" class="alignright size-full wp-image-41242" src="https://airflightdisaster.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/07/Air-Greenland.png" alt="" width="151" height="65" />Air Greenland flight GL-784 made an emergency landing in Keflavik, Iceland, on July 3rd.</p>
<p>The Airbus A330-200 plane heading from Kangerlussuaq, Greenland, to Copenhagen, Denmark, was diverted after an unusual odor was noticed in the galley.</p>
<p>The plane landed safely. <p><b>What: </b> Air Greenland de Havilland Dash 7-100 en route from Ilulissat to Upernavik<br />
<b>Where: </b> Ilulissat<br />
<b>When: </b> Jan 11th 2012<br />
<b>Who: </b>  27 passengers and 3 crew<br />
<b>Why: </b>  After takeoff from Ilulissat, smoke developed in the lavatory, cabin and cockpit and the fire detector went off  The flight returned to Ilulissat where they made a safe landing.    </p>
<p>No smoke or fire was detected in the cabin, but on inspection, the high pressure bleed air on both left engines did not work. </p>
<p>Additionally, unidentified chemical fumes evaporated in to the air conditioning system.</p>
